  • On some air bases the Air Force is on one side of the field and civilian aircraft use the other side of the field, with the control tower in the middle. One day the tower received a call from an aircraft asking, "What time is it?" The tower responded, "Who is calling?" The aircraft replied, "What difference does it make?" The tower replied, "It makes a lot of difference. If it is an American Airlines flight, it is 3 o'clock. If it is an Air Force plane, it is 1500 hours. If it is a Navy aircraft, it is 6 bells. If it is an Army aircraft, the big hand is on the 12 and the little hand is on the 3. If it is a Marine Corps aircraft, it's Thursday afternoon."

Well two more unanswered calls to frame guy today. Ebay only lets you file a dispute for 60 days after the purchase so I went ahead and did it now. Fifty days into a 14 day deal I figured I better do it while I could. Disputes automatically close after 90 days whether you get satisfaction or not and the person you have the dispute against has 10 days to respond to every email so 90 days go by quick. And of course there is no guarantee you will even get your money back or in my case ever get your product.
